Kouga Wilderness offers a genuine escape on a working farm, deep within the rugged heart of the Kouga Mountains. This is a destination for the self-sufficient traveller, a place where adventure and tranquility go hand in hand. Located 28km from Joubertina, it provides two very distinct camping experiences tailored to different tastes. The main camp is a comfortable and social basecamp, featuring eight spacious, grassy sites nestled under the shade of ancient oak trees next to a stream-fed pool. Each site has power and a fireplace, with the camp's social heart being a large communal lapa equipped with a fridge, freezer, and pool table. For those seeking a truly wild and private experience, the Bush Camp is an unforgettable option. Tucked away in a forested gorge and booked for only one group at a time, this site offers ultimate seclusion. There is no electricity here, just a natural stone table, the shelter of a cliff overhang, and the sounds of a mountain stream. A short walk leads to a private flush toilet and gas-heated shower, perfectly blending raw nature with essential comfort. The farm itself is a natural playground. Hiking trails wind through the mountains, 4x4 tracks challenge experienced drivers, and the Kouga River invites you for a swim in crystal-clear pools or to fish for black bass.
For any traveler journeying along the iconic R62 through the scenic Langkloof, Die Kraaltjie is an essential and welcoming stop. Perfectly situated on the banks of the Wabooms River just outside Joubertina, this is far more than just a place to rest; it is a vibrant, multi-faceted hub of classic country hospitality. Whether you're looking for a comfortable overnight stay, a delicious meal, or a peaceful base from which to explore the region between Cape Town and Gqeberha, this versatile destination has something for everyone. The property is a true hive of activity, offering an incredible array of services and attractions. The on-site restaurant and pub, which are also open to the public, serve as a lively social centre where locals and travelers can mingle. For families, the charming animal touch farm is a huge delight, while a scenic hiking trail with swimming holes and fishing spots offers a wonderful way to connect with nature. With a farm stall for local treats, conference facilities, and even a full wedding reception service, Die Kraaltjie operates as a self-contained village of convenience and charm. For those who love the outdoor lifestyle, the intimate caravan park provides a peaceful and comfortable haven. Thoughtfully designed to be small and personal, it offers a limited number of sites, ensuring an uncrowded and relaxed stay. Each of these well-positioned sites includes a convenient electrical outlet and a private braai facility, providing all the essentials for a classic camping experience.
